  2. Erin when I was out a week and a half ago. I put down yellow because of the experiance with Ray during the derby and the yellow fired right away. Added more yellow to the spread but kept everything else (depth down, number of spoons in the water, speed, fixed cheaters and sliders) the same and everything kept firing that had yellow on it. Purple, black and green spoons in that spread didn't go so changed them to yellows too and they produced. Some times it's a matter of direction and currents as to how the lure moves too. Maybe the "non hot" lure is not in that "strike zone" or wobbling like the other hot color would because you aren't going through at the same angle/speed. I have changed spoons when a color is producing and have more luck on other riggers after changing. Ray less of you is more
